Output 1650b53b07677a27bbf54cc3a4bc793d39f252d8eec32f044c3367a649a3a358:146

value
1439060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a487f981231e68765a21ed7e17c600c3e5f1f92 OP_EQUAL
address
3HDPeS538SePA4DrUWuPrNeBtVQf6sWiuK
transaction
1650b53b07677a27bbf54cc3a4bc793d39f252d8eec32f044c3367a649a3a358
spent
true